On the Properties of Toroidal Flux Tubes in the Solar Dynamo
Abstract
Prompted by a recently revived debate concerning the structure of the toroidal magnetic field of the Sun, this letter points out that the observational evidence now suggests that the toroidal flux tubes have fluxes of 1014 Wb (1022 Mx) and flux densities of about 10 T (105 G). It is proposed that such high flux densities may be produced by the work done on the flux tubes by the drag force due to differential rotation.
